The Importance Of A Foundation Course In Art And Design

A foundation course in art and design is often a stepping stone for many aspiring artists and designers. This course provides students with the necessary skills, knowledge, and experience to pursue further education or a career in the creative industry. By laying a solid foundation in the principles of art and design, students are able to develop their creative abilities and explore different mediums and styles.

One of the key benefits of a foundation course in art and design is that it provides students with a strong understanding of the basic principles of art and design. This includes concepts such as color theory, composition, perspective, and form. By mastering these fundamental principles, students are better equipped to create aesthetically pleasing and technically proficient artwork.

Furthermore, a foundation course helps students develop their creative thinking and problem-solving skills. Through various assignments and projects, students are encouraged to think outside the box and experiment with different ideas and techniques. This not only helps students develop their artistic voice but also prepares them to tackle real-world design challenges.

Another important aspect of a foundation course in art and design is the opportunity to explore different mediums and styles. From painting and drawing to sculpture and digital design, students are exposed to a wide range of artistic mediums. This allows students to discover their strengths and interests and develop a diverse portfolio of work.

In addition to developing technical skills and creative abilities, a foundation course in art and design also helps students build a strong work ethic and discipline. Art and design projects can be time-consuming and require a lot of effort and dedication. By completing assignments and meeting deadlines, students learn the importance of perseverance and commitment – qualities that are essential in the competitive world of art and design.

Furthermore, a foundation course in art and design provides students with valuable feedback and critique from instructors and peers. Constructive criticism helps students identify their strengths and weaknesses and improve their work. This feedback also fosters a sense of community and collaboration among students, as they learn from each other and support one another in their artistic endeavors.

Moreover, a foundation course in art and design helps students develop a strong sense of self-expression and confidence. By creating artwork that reflects their thoughts, feelings, and experiences, students are able to express themselves in a meaningful and impactful way. This not only enhances their creative abilities but also boosts their self-esteem and self-awareness.
